如何配置远程ECS云服务器?

Elastic Compute Service(ECS)是阿里云提供的一种弹性计算服务,它允许您快速创建、配置和部署云服务器实例,并且只需按实际使用的数量付费。ECS可以满足不同规模和种类的应用程序需求,可以轻松地在ECS实例之间分配计算资源,甚至可以使用GPU或者高效存储实例来处理密集型应用程序。本篇文章将教授如何配置远程ECS云服务器。

如何配置远程ECS云服务器?-南华中天

1. 链接到ECS控制台并选择ECS实例

首先,登录阿里云控制台,然后选择ECS主机实例。接下来,您可以看到一些列ECS主机实例的详细信息,例如IP地址、内存、处理器、网络和磁盘容量等等。根据实际需要选择要配置的ECS主机。

2. 配置网络和安全

在远程连接ECS之前,需要确认是否已经配置了ECS的网络和安全设置。如果您正在开发一个Web应用程序,您可能已经在ECS中配置了端口规则和安全组,以防止未经授权的访问。如果这些设置还没有完成,需要先完成网络、安全和IDC设置等前置工作。此外,您也可以在安全组中添加允许访问服务器的IP地址。

3. 连接到远程ECS

ECS控制台中有多种方法可以远程连接到实例,最常见的两种是通过Windows远程桌面和Linux SSH连接。下面将分别介绍这两种连接方法。

a. 使用Windows远程桌面连接

- 在Windows中打开远程桌面,然后在回话框中输入远程IP地址和用户名。例如:远程连接:13.82.57.54,用户名:Administrator。

- 在确认需要远程桌面连接之后,输入您要在Windows访问的主机密码。为了确保安全,建议使用更长和更复杂的密码。

- 远程桌面连接前需要确认远程桌面连接的类型。为了保持高质量的视觉效果和流畅性,可以选择使用64位颜色,因为它可以呈现更多的颜色细节。

- 在远程桌面中,您可以配置ECS的设置、程序和服务。另外,您可能需要安装与您的应用程序相关的依赖库或其他软件。在远程桌面中,应该能够方便地进行这些操作。

如何配置远程ECS云服务器?-南华中天

b. 使用Linux SSH连接

- 在进行SSH连接之前,需要在本地计算机上安装SSH客户端。

- 在终端或控制台窗口中输入命令:ssh root@服务器IP地址。例如:ssh root@13.82.57.54。

- 输入远程访问主机的密码,以确认连接。

- 成功连接后,在终端窗口中可以配置ECS主机的设置、程序和服务。另外,您可能需要安装与您的应用程序相关的依赖库或其他软件。在远程桌面中,应该能够方便地进行这些操作。

4. 配置服务和应用程序

在成功连接到远程ECS服务器之后,可以开始配置应用程序、服务和配置文件。例如,您可以使用远程桌面打开您的Web应用程序的安装程序,并按照相应的指令将它们安装到ECS主机上。除此以外还可以安装常用软件和工具,如Apache、Nginx、MySQL、PHP、Java等,以便将ECS服务器转变为应用开发和运行环境。

5. 其他配置步骤

在完成以上步骤后,您已经完成了ECS服务器的基本配置。但请注意,为了确保服务器的安全性,您还需要采取其他措施。

a. 启用SSH密钥

SSH密钥是用于验证您是否有权访问ECS主机的一种加密技术。如果想进一步加强安全性,可参考官方文档启用SSH密钥。

b. 配置备份

备份ECS实例是非常重要的,这将可以保障您应用程序和数据的安全性。您可以选择手动备份或使用阿里云自动备份工具。

c. 安装防火墙和保护软件

安全是您云计算架构中的一环,因此您需要在ECS实例上安装您所选择的防火墙和保护软件。这将提升服务器的安全性和防护能力。

如何配置远程ECS云服务器?-南华中天

6. 最后的想法

ECS云服务器是一种非常实用的云计算服务,可以为企业和组织提供许多现代化的资源,不仅大大简化了IT基础设施的维护和管理,而且随着应用程序需求的变化也可以根据实际情况调整云服务器的规模。本文主要介绍了ECS云服务器的基本配置过程,并提供了一些安全性和可靠性的整合建议,以帮助广大网络技术人员和用户,更好地管理和使用ECS服务器。请记住,评估您的业务需求、选择最适合您的服务器配置、并始终保持服务器安全性是成功的关键。